What Is The Answer Back Horn In A Nissan And Why Does It Matter?
The answer back horn in a nissan refers to the audible sound produced by the car when the owner presses the lock or unlock button on the key fob. It is designed to provide an audio confirmation to the owner that the vehicle has been successfully locked or unlocked.
Understanding the function of the answer back horn is important because it ensures that the owner can easily identify whether the car has been secured or accessed. Identifying Malfunctions
The answer back horn in a nissan is an essential component that alerts others of your vehicle’s presence. However, it is crucial to be aware of potential malfunctions. Signs that the answer back horn may not be functioning properly include a complete lack of sound when pressing the horn button or a significantly lower volume.
These issues can be caused by various factors, such as a blown fuse, faulty wiring, or a malfunctioning horn relay. If you encounter these problems, it is recommended to visit a certified nissan service center to diagnose and address the issue promptly.

Frequently Asked Questions On What Is Answer Back Horn In A Nissan?
What Is An Answer Back Horn In A Nissan?
The answer back horn in a nissan is a feature that allows the vehicle to emit a short sound as a response to your remote control inputs.
How Does The Answer Back Horn Work In A Nissan?
When you press a specific button on the remote control, the answer back horn system activates, causing the horn to emit a brief sound. This can help you locate your vehicle in crowded parking areas.
Can I Disable The Answer Back Horn Feature In My Nissan?
Yes, you can disable the answer back horn feature in your nissan. Consult your vehicle’s manual or contact a nissan dealer for instructions on how to do it.
